高效Excel转JSON实战指南:从数据困境到业务价值跃迁
【免费下载链接】convert-excel-to-jsonConvert Excel to JSON, mapping sheet columns to object keys.项目地址: https://gitcode.com/gh_mirrors/co/convert-excel-to-json
你是否也曾遇到这样的困境:财务部发来的销售报表需要导入系统,却卡在Excel到JSON的格式转换环节?市场部的用户调研数据藏在复杂的表格里,提取有效信息要耗费数小时?在数据驱动决策的时代,Excel与JSON之间的"数字鸿沟"正在成为业务效率的隐形杀手。
数据转换的三大痛点与破局之道
想象你正在处理季度财务总结,面对三十多个分公司的Excel报表,每个表格的列名、格式、数据范围各不相同。传统转换方式要么依赖手动复制粘贴( error率高达15%),要么使用在线转换工具(存在数据泄露风险),要么编写定制脚本(维护成本高)。这三种方式共同构成了数据处理的"不可能三角":效率、安全、灵活,似乎永远无法同时满足。
💡数据转换困境自测:
- 每周花费超过4小时处理Excel转JSON任务
- 因格式不统一导致数据导入失败
- 担心敏感数据通过第三方工具泄露
- 转换逻辑变更时需要重写大量代码
重新定义Excel转JSON:四大核心优势
与同类工具相比,这款数据映射工具就像一位智能翻译官,能精准理解Excel表格的"方言"并转化为JSON的"标准语"。其核心优势可概括为"四个超越":
| 评估维度 | 传统工具 | 本工具 | 优势体现 |
|---|---|---|---|
| 配置灵活性 | 固定模板 | 动态映射 | 支持10+种数据转换规则 |
| 处理效率 | 500行/分钟 | 10万行/分钟 | 提升200倍处理速度 |
| 内存占用 | 高(完整加载) | 低(流式处理) | 支持100MB+大文件 |
| 错误处理 | 中断执行 | 智能跳过 | 99.9%数据完整性保障 |
它最独特的能力在于像数据变形金刚一样,能根据不同场景自动调整转换形态。无论是简单的单表转换,还是包含复杂公式的多表关联,都能轻松应对。
场景化解决方案:让数据转换为业务赋能
金融行业:风控数据自动化处理
某消费金融公司风控团队需要每日处理30+张Excel征信报表。通过配置动态键名映射,系统自动将不同格式的"客户ID"统一转换为标准字段"customer_id",配合空值过滤功能,将数据清洗时间从8小时压缩至15分钟,错误率从7%降至0.3%。
医疗行业:患者数据标准化
三甲医院的电子病历系统常常需要整合不同科室的Excel记录。利用多工作表并行处理功能,可同时转换"基本信息""诊断记录""用药历史"等多个工作表,并通过范围选择精准提取有效数据,使病历标准化效率提升300%。
电商行业:商品信息批量导入
电商平台运营人员需要将供应商提供的Excel商品表转换为JSON格式导入系统。借助列映射配置功能,将"商品编码"映射为"sku","售价"映射为"price",配合数据类型自动转换,实现10万级商品数据的秒级导入,大幅降低人工操作成本。
💡行业落地提示:金融场景建议开启"数据校验"模式,医疗场景推荐使用"敏感信息脱敏"插件,电商场景可结合"批量更新"功能实现增量导入。
渐进式使用指南:从入门到精通
基础操作:3行代码实现转换
const converter = require('convert-excel-to-json'); const result = converter({ sourceFile: 'sales-data.xlsx' });就像使用傻瓜相机一样简单,无需复杂配置,默认参数即可满足80%的基础转换需求。系统会自动识别表头行,将第一行作为JSON对象的键名。
中级技巧:定制化数据映射
converter({ sourceFile: 'users.xlsx', header: { rows: 2 }, // 跳过前两行表头 columnToKey: { A: 'user_id', C: 'registration_date', F: 'total_orders' } })这种配置方式就像给数据安装了"GPS导航",精确指定每列数据的目标位置。特别适合处理包含合并单元格或多级表头的复杂表格。
高级玩法:解锁隐藏功能
1. 动态键名生成通过keyInHeader配置,让Excel中的特定单元格值成为JSON对象的键名,实现"表格定义结构,内容定义键名"的灵活转换。
2. 条件过滤转换结合filter函数实现数据清洗:
converter({ sourceFile: 'products.xlsx', filter: (row) => row.stock > 0 && row.price < 100 })只转换符合条件的数据,减少无效信息干扰。
3. 多表关联转换使用sheets配置实现工作表间的数据关联,就像数据库的JOIN操作,将分散在不同工作表的数据自动整合为关联对象。
4. Buffer流处理直接从内存Buffer读取Excel数据,避免临时文件产生,特别适合处理从网络获取的Excel文件流。
从工具到价值:数据转换的ROI提升路径
采用这款数据映射工具后,某中型企业的数据处理团队实现了:
- 人力成本降低67%(从3人天/周降至1人天/周)
- 数据处理时间缩短85%(从2小时/次降至15分钟/次)
- 业务响应速度提升300%(从T+1变为实时处理)
这些提升不仅体现在效率层面,更转化为实实在在的业务价值:市场部门能更快获取用户反馈,产品团队可以及时调整策略,管理层决策更加精准。
💡价值最大化建议:将常用转换配置保存为模板,结合CI/CD流程实现数据转换自动化,让工具成为业务流程的"隐形引擎"。
在数据驱动的时代,选择合适的工具不仅能解决当前问题,更能为未来的业务增长奠定基础。这款Excel转JSON工具就像一位不知疲倦的数据管家,让你从繁琐的格式转换中解放出来,专注于更有价值的数据分析和决策工作。现在就开始你的高效数据转换之旅吧!
【免费下载链接】convert-excel-to-jsonConvert Excel to JSON, mapping sheet columns to object keys.项目地址: https://gitcode.com/gh_mirrors/co/convert-excel-to-json
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考